560 oxygen cylinders arriving from Oman handed over to Health Minister



KATHMANDU: As many as 560 oxygen cylinders brought in coordination with the Non-Resident Nepali Association (NRNA) and the Nepali Mission in Muscat, Oman, have been handed over to the Minister of Health and Population Hridesh Tripathi on Sunday.

The cylinders will be distributed to various provinces.

The cylinders were bought from the money collected with the help of Nepalis in the Middle East.

According to him, 100 cylinders will be distributed in Sudurpaschim Province, 100 in Karnali, 200 in Lumbini, 85 in Province 2, and 75 in Gandaki.

President of NRNA Kumar Pant informed that 670 oxygen concentrators will be handed over soon.
